Analysis
The most recent figure for labour force by country of birth - quarterly data in Lithuania is 1,572 Thousand persons, measured in 2026.
That represents a change of up 0.8% on the previous year and up 7.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, labour force by country of birth - quarterly data in Lithuania peaked at 1,719 Thousand persons in 1998 and was at its lowest, 1,439 Thousand persons, in 2017.
Lithuania ranks 31st of 45 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 29 years of available data.
Labour force by country of birth - quarterly data in Lithuania, year by year
| Year | Thousand persons |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1998 | 1,719 Thousand persons | — |
| 1999 | 1,693 Thousand persons | -1.5% |
| 2000 | 1,652 Thousand persons | -2.4% |
| 2001 | 1,620 Thousand persons | -1.9% |
| 2002 | 1,600 Thousand persons | -1.2% |
| 2003 | 1,607 Thousand persons | +0.4% |
| 2004 | 1,586 Thousand persons | -1.3% |
| 2005 | 1,557 Thousand persons | -1.8% |
| 2006 | 1,497 Thousand persons | -3.8% |
| 2007 | 1,496 Thousand persons | -0.1% |
| 2008 | 1,532 Thousand persons | +2.4% |
| 2009 | 1,524 Thousand persons | -0.5% |
| 2010 | 1,540 Thousand persons | +1.1% |
| 2011 | 1,460 Thousand persons | -5.2% |
| 2012 | 1,460 Thousand persons | +0.0% |
| 2013 | 1,461 Thousand persons | +0.1% |
| 2014 | 1,466 Thousand persons | +0.3% |
| 2015 | 1,465 Thousand persons | -0.1% |
| 2016 | 1,463 Thousand persons | -0.2% |
| 2017 | 1,439 Thousand persons | -1.6% |
| 2018 | 1,458 Thousand persons | +1.3% |
| 2019 | 1,468 Thousand persons | +0.7% |
| 2020 | 1,483 Thousand persons | +1.0% |
| 2021 | 1,475 Thousand persons | -0.5% |
| 2022 | 1,505 Thousand persons | +2.1% |
| 2023 | 1,563 Thousand persons | +3.8% |
| 2024 | 1,564 Thousand persons | +0.1% |
| 2025 | 1,560 Thousand persons | -0.3% |
| 2026 | 1,572 Thousand persons | +0.8% |
